Business description
Boxing training and fitness classes for youth and adults
If your looking to get in shape Go Hard Boxing is the place to be. Learn the basics of boxing while you get in shape, and not to mention the option to compete. Go Hard Boxing Offers classes for youth and adults. Some of the programs offered at Go Hard Boxing are Boxing for fitness, Cardio kickboxing, extreme Jump rope and much more.
